Job Title: Medical Surgical RN at Providence St. Vincent Medical Center
This is a night shift, per diem position offering 12-hour shifts (7:00pm - 7:00am). We are seeking nurses who can work 24 hours per schedule period with 1 shift being on a weekend (Saturday or Sunday). This hire will also be required to work 1 winter and 1 summer holiday each year.

Required Qualifications:
- Graduation from an accredited nursing program.
- Oregon Registered Nurse License upon hire.
- National Provider BLS - American Heart Association upon hire.
- 1 year of Nursing experience.
